MidJourney: The Visionary Artist

MidJourney has quickly gained recognition for its ability to produce stunning, artistic visuals that often blur the boundaries between human creativity and machine precision. Designed primarily for creating high-quality digital art, MidJourney is favored for its highly stylized and imaginative outputs.

Key Features of MidJourney

Unparalleled Artistic Quality:

MidJourney specializes in generating visuals with a unique, dreamlike quality. From surreal landscapes to futuristic designs, its outputs often resemble the work of a skilled human artist.

Photorealistic and Stylized Outputs:

The platform can produce images that range from hyper-realistic to abstract, offering a broad spectrum of artistic possibilities.

Community Integration:

MidJourney operates primarily through Discord, where users input prompts to generate artwork. The collaborative environment allows users to share, critique, and draw inspiration from each other’s creations.

Prompt-Based Customization:

Users can refine their outputs by providing detailed prompts or adjusting parameters like style, color, and lighting.

Subscription Model:

MidJourney offers tiered subscription plans, granting access to varying levels of features, including higher-resolution outputs and private job processing.

Strengths of MidJourney

High Artistic Value: MidJourney excels in creating imaginative and visually striking artwork, making it ideal for professional projects.

Collaborative Community: The Discord platform fosters a vibrant artistic community, encouraging collaboration and idea exchange.

Flexibility in Styles: The platform accommodates a wide range of artistic preferences, from classical art to cyberpunk aesthetics.

Limitations of MidJourney

Steep Learning Curve: Mastering prompt engineering can be challenging for beginners, as achieving desired results often requires detailed and precise inputs.

Cost Barrier: The subscription-based model may deter casual users or those on a tight budget.

Discord Dependence: The reliance on Discord as the primary interface might be inconvenient for users unfamiliar with the platform.

DeepAI: The Versatile Innovator

DeepAI distinguishes itself with its broader functionality, offering tools that go beyond image generation. While it may not match MidJourney’s artistic finesse, its versatility makes it a popular choice for a diverse range of applications.

Key Features of DeepAI

Comprehensive Toolset:

DeepAI provides an array of AI tools, including text-to-image generation, image enhancement, style transfer, and even AI-driven text generation.

User-Friendly Interface:

Unlike MidJourney, DeepAI operates through a clean, web-based interface that requires no additional setup or third-party software.

Accessibility:

DeepAI offers a free tier for basic usage, allowing users to experiment with its features before committing to a paid plan.

APIs for Developers:

DeepAI’s API integration enables developers to incorporate its capabilities into their own applications, making it a valuable tool for tech-focused projects.

Real-Time Outputs:

The platform generates results quickly, making it ideal for users seeking fast, functional solutions.

Strengths of DeepAI

Wide Range of Tools: DeepAI’s functionality extends beyond image creation, making it suitable for multiple creative and technical purposes.

Ease of Use: The straightforward interface ensures accessibility for users of all skill levels.

Affordability: The availability of a free tier and cost-effective paid plans make DeepAI an attractive option for budget-conscious users.

Limitations of DeepAI

Quality Consistency: While functional, DeepAI’s image outputs may lack the artistic polish and attention to detail seen in MidJourney.

Focus on Breadth: The platform’s emphasis on offering multiple tools can sometimes detract from the refinement of individual features.

Head-to-Head Comparison: MidJourney vs. DeepAI

1. Image Quality

MidJourney: Known for producing intricate, high-quality visuals that often resemble fine art or professional illustrations.

DeepAI: While capable, its outputs may not consistently match the artistic sophistication of MidJourney, focusing more on functional rather than aesthetic value.

Winner: MidJourney for artistic excellence.

2. Use Case Flexibility

MidJourney: Primarily designed for creating artistic and stylized visuals, making it ideal for creative projects like concept art, branding, and storytelling.

DeepAI: Offers versatility with tools for text-to-image generation, image enhancement, and integration into developer applications.

Winner: DeepAI for its broader range of functionalities.

3. Accessibility and Ease of Use

MidJourney: Requires navigating Discord, which can be intimidating for some users but encourages community engagement.

DeepAI: Operates through a simple web interface, ensuring ease of use for beginners and casual users.

Winner: DeepAI for simplicity and accessibility.

4. Cost and Affordability

MidJourney: Subscription-based pricing, with plans starting at $10/month. The higher-tier plans can be expensive for casual users.

DeepAI: Offers a free tier with limited usage, making it more accessible for users exploring AI art on a budget.

Winner: DeepAI for cost-effectiveness.

5. Community and Collaboration

MidJourney: Thrives on a community-driven model, with a strong emphasis on collaboration and inspiration.

DeepAI: Lacks a dedicated community platform but provides tools for individual or professional use.

Winner: MidJourney for fostering artistic collaboration.

Applications and Industries

MidJourney Applications

Art and Design:

Suitable for creating concept art, digital paintings, and other high-quality visuals.

Entertainment:

Used by game developers, filmmakers, and writers for storyboarding and world-building.

Marketing and Branding:

Helps businesses craft unique and visually appealing promotional materials.

DeepAI Applications

Content Creation: Ideal for bloggers and social media managers seeking quick visuals for posts.

Photo Restoration: DeepAI’s image enhancement tools are useful for restoring old photographs or improving image quality.

Software Development: Developers can integrate DeepAI’s APIs into applications for automated image generation or style transfer.
